WebNov 15, 2024 · The Hill equation is defined as follows: y = bottom + ( (top - bottom) * x nH) / (EC50 nH + x nH) where bottom is the minimum activity; top is maximum activity; EC50 is the half-maximum effective dose; and nH is the Hill coefficient. The variables x & y are the stimuli dose and the cellular or tissue response.
